TESTO DEL LIED

"Look not upon me with thine eyes"
di William James Henderson (1855-1937)

Look not upon me with thine eyes,
Lest sleep desert me.
Breathe not upon me with thy sighs,
Lest love pervert me.
Lay not upon my lip thy hand,
For tho' I tremble,
In silence shalt thou understand
How I dissemble.
If still I say no single word
My thoughts shall reach thee
The wish that burns, but is not heard
Mine eyes shall teach thee.
So breathe upon me with thy sighs,
For sleep hath left me.
Of all the night except thine eyes
Love hath bereft me.
